Handing off the replica-lag alarm on the Pellwick plugin gateway. Lag has been spiking during nightly bulk imports; plugin authors querying the read replica may see stale results up to 90 seconds. I've tuned thresholds once already — please don't adjust further without checking history. Current tuning rationale is documented here.

runbook for tagug-hafog: https://jira.lumiclabs.internal/projects/pages/pages/9773c0d8

**FAQ: How do I access trace archives in Spanlace?**

Request traces across our microservices are collected by Spanlace and retained for thirty days. Normal queries go through the dashboard, but cold archives older than that are encrypted at rest. To decrypt an archive bundle for an incident review, you will need the recovery passphrase, which is provided below.

vault phrase of yaduf-yajop = lamath-kelix-aldion-zorius-ulaox-eliax-gorox-norok-fenael-fenath-julael-pelius-belius-druion

Heads up: if the Lintrock baseline file in the Quarrow repo drifts from main, CI fails with a "stale baseline" error even when the code is fine. Quick fix is to regenerate the baseline on a clean checkout and re-push. If a customer build is blocked, confirm the failing run matches the token below before escalating.

build token for yadug-yagag: htk21_c863c33eb8b82c0c9c152